SigLino: Efficient Multi-Teacher Distillation for Agglomerative Vision Foundation Models
SigLino distills SigLIP2 and DINOv3 into efficient vision models via asymmetric relation-knowledge distillation, token-balanced batching, and hierarchical data sampling on a new 200M-image corpus, yielding better transfer to grounding VLMs than training from scratch.

Chorus: Multi-Teacher Pretraining for Holistic 3D Gaussian Scene Encoding
Chorus pretrains a shared 3D Gaussian scene encoder via multi-teacher distillation to capture holistic features from high-level semantics to fine-grained structure, with strong transfer on segmentation and point-cloud tasks using far fewer scenes.
